Bright Future for Brewster's 2005 Valedictorian, Bernadette Laber

Bernadette Laber graduated as Valedictorian from Brewster High School in 2005. She then attended George Washington University where she became interested and heavily involved in the Elliot School of International Affairs. She graduated on May 17, 2009 in Washington, D.C. with a degree in Bachelor of Arts and a major in International Affairs along with a Secondary Field of Study in Socio-Cultural Anthropology.

Through her college years she has traveled to Brazil, Guatemala, Nicaragua, Portugal, France and, Italy. Even though she has graduated she plans to continue her travels abroad and teach natives the English language. This summer, Bernadette is volunteering as an intern with Federal District Count Judge Reggie Walton.
